Chafing Dishes and Warming Trays

Chafing dishes and warming trays are popular choices for keeping food hot during buffet-style meals or outdoor events. They typically consist of a metal or ceramic container with a heat source, such as a candle or electric heating element, and a tray or pan to hold the food. Chafing dishes are often used for serving foods like roast beef, turkey, or vegetables, while warming trays are better suited for keeping sauces, soups, or appetizers warm.

Steam Tables and Thermal Servers

Steam tables and thermal servers are ideal for keeping food hot in high-volume food service settings, such as restaurants or cafeterias. Steam tables use steam to maintain a consistent temperature, while thermal servers utilize insulation and thermal mass to keep food warm. These equipment types are often used for serving main courses, side dishes, and desserts.

How do chafing dishes and warming trays work to keep food hot?

Chafing dishes and warming trays work by using a heat source, such as electricity or fuel, to warm a metal or ceramic surface that comes into contact with the food. The heat is distributed evenly across the surface, maintaining a consistent temperature that keeps the food hot. Chafing dishes typically use a water bath or a heating element, such as a thermostat-controlled electric heating element, to maintain the temperature. Warming trays, on the other hand, often use electric heating elements or thermoelectric heating to warm the surface. Both types of equipment are designed to be easy to use and require minimal monitoring to maintain a safe and consistent temperature.

The design of chafing dishes and warming trays also plays a crucial role in preventing burning and ensuring even heating. The equipment is typically made of materials that are good conductors of heat, such as stainless steel or aluminum, which helps to distribute the heat evenly. Additionally, the equipment often has features such as thermostats, timers, and indicators that alert the user when the temperature is too high or too low. These features help to prevent overheating and ensure that the food is kept at a safe temperature, usually between 140°F and 180°F, to prevent bacterial growth and foodborne illness.

How do heat lamps work to keep food hot, and what are their advantages?

Heat lamps work by using infrared radiation to warm the food, usually from above. They are commonly used in food service establishments to keep food hot during display or transport. Heat lamps are designed to be adjustable, allowing the user to control the intensity of the heat to prevent overheating or burning. They are also often used in conjunction with other equipment, such as chafing dishes or warming trays, to maintain a consistent temperature. The advantages of heat lamps include their ease of use, adjustability, and portability, making them a convenient option for food service establishments.

The use of heat lamps also offers several benefits, including the ability to keep food hot for extended periods and the flexibility to use them in a variety of settings. Heat lamps are ideal for keeping food hot during display, such as in a buffet or food counter, and can be easily adjusted to prevent overheating or burning. Additionally, heat lamps are often energy-efficient and can be used to keep food hot at a lower cost than other types of equipment. However, it is essential to follow proper safety guidelines when using heat lamps, such as keeping them at a safe distance from flammable materials and ensuring that they are properly secured to prevent accidents.
